Problem

Compliance checking and remediation systems in enterprises are fragile, leading to potential network access restrictions and productivity losses due to failures in components or connectivity, which existing systems fail to adequately handle.

Innovation Solution

Implementing fragility detection and configurable fragility alleviation measures, including built-in fragility handling, error categorization, and customizable mitigation rules to manage failures in compliance checking systems, allowing for flexible security level adjustments to maintain business continuity and user productivity.

AI summary

A method is provided for handling failures in a computer system including a compliance checking system in a computer network. In response to a client computer failing to obtain a compliance check, a determination is made as to a category of an error that at least partially caused the failure in obtaining the compliance check. As a result, the method includes performing an action to at least partially based on the determined category of the error. In some instances, the action can include allowing the client computer to connect to the network. Another method includes receiving a definition of a configurable mitigation rule, where the configurable mitigation rule describes an action to perform at least partially based on the category of an error. Yet another method includes receiving a selection of a security level of operation of the compliance checking system.
